Complex Modulus

Complex Modulus, also known as the "Norm" of a complex number, is represented as $ |z| $.

$ |x + iy| = \sqrt{x^2 + y^2} $

In exponential form for $ |z| $

$ |re^{i\phi}| = r $

Basics

$ |z|^2 $ of $ |z| $ is known as the Absolute Square.
